The prime factors of 450 are 2, 3, and 5.The prime factorization of 450 is:2 X 3 X 3 X 5 X 5The prime numbers (factors) of 450 are: 2,3,5

Use a factor tree. 450 225,2 75,3,2 25,3,3,2 5,5,3,3,2
It is: 2^1 times 3^2 times 5^2 = 450
